Output 6e2828d8d883e42f0c5209cc547fdf70b4c5ddeeed79c94c2030ca48cbb1f46f:1

value
6942961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17294e6e15023fd840ba74528911fe66a7541220 OP_EQUAL
address
33oUwyMxHzXNk4th1iKpHdMdSKJsfo2kwH
transaction
6e2828d8d883e42f0c5209cc547fdf70b4c5ddeeed79c94c2030ca48cbb1f46f
confirmations
473625
spent
true